The number one reason computers feel slow is outdated storage. Traditional hard drives are the bottleneck, not your processor. An SSD upgrade delivers the single biggest performance improvement possible, often making a 5+ year old computer feel brand new.

Upgrades That Make a Difference

Each upgrade targets a different bottleneck. Not sure which you need? Bring your computer in and we'll tell you honestly:

🧠 RAM Upgrade

More memory means more multitasking. Stop seeing "low memory" warnings. Essential for users who run multiple apps or dozens of browser tabs.

🔄 Hard Drive Replacement

Failing drive? We replace it before you lose data, and upgrade you to larger capacity while we're at it.

🚀 NVMe Upgrade

For compatible systems, NVMe drives are even faster than standard SSDs, a significant jump for heavy workloads and large files.

Note: Newer Macs (2016+ MacBooks, M1/M2/M3) have soldered storage and RAM that cannot be upgraded. We'll tell you honestly whether your Mac is upgradeable.

Can my Mac be upgraded?

Older Macs (pre-2016 MacBooks, most iMacs, Mac Minis) can be upgraded. Newer Macs with soldered storage and RAM cannot. We'll tell you honestly what's possible.

Is an upgrade worth it, or should I just buy a new computer?

For most computers under about 7 years old, an SSD or RAM upgrade is far cheaper than a new machine and delivers a huge speed boost. If your computer is too old to benefit, we'll tell you honestly.
